Overview: Providence, Rhode Island, 1844: Professor Enoch Bowen and his son Clement return from Egypt, bearing the Starry Wisdom of Nyarlathotep;
Kansas Territory, 1856: Kansas bleeds as the violent conflict between pro-slavery and anti-slavery settlers intensifies; abolitionist John Brown recruits a small group of followers to fight the Bowenites intent on spreading the dark gospel of their new god throughout the West;
Topeka, Kansas, the late 1970s: Police detectives J.B. Frazier and Dan Olszewski find a puzzling connection between a pair of suicides and wealthy local businessman Gerald Hamner;
The current day: An elite US Army team probes the mystery of the Greenwell Cache: a collection of occult books and artifacts dating to the days of Bleeding Kansas, a collection that could hold the key to understanding the past and controlling the future.
Enter the world of The Violet Carnival, where the boundaries between horror, thriller, and historical fiction intersect.
